Pri Fabrikadzhiyata $$
Offline map Google map
( 662 929; ul K Irecheck 14; mains 8-14 lv; ) With a curious name that literally
means 'at the manufacturer's place', this somewhat posh restaurant in the courtyard of the
Hotel National Palace serves an extensive range of good Bulgarian dishes and features
bland live pop music.
There's seating indoors, outdoors and (when there's enough of a crowd) in an atmo-
spheric 18th-century house next door. The restaurant's prices are relatively steep, though
the food is good, with the roast lamb being downright succulent.

Getting There & Away
From the small bus station ( 662 629; ul Hadzhi Dimitâr) , just past the massive Bila
Supermarket, many daily buses and minibuses go to Stara Zagora (11 lv, one hour) and
Plovdiv (19 lv, three hours). Regular buses serve Veliko Târnovo (16 lv, two hours, eight
daily) and Sofia (29 lv, five hours, 10 daily). Two daily buses serve Kazanlâk (13 lv, one
hour), and one serves Ruse (26 lv, four hours).
Sliven's train station ( 622 614) is on the Sofia-Burgas line. Trains serve Sofia (35
lv, 5½ hours, three daily), Burgas (10 lv, 1½ hours, seven daily), Kazanlâk (12 lv, two
hours, six daily), Stara Zagora (12 lv, two hours, five daily), Plovdiv (21 lv, four hours,
three daily), Ruse (41 lv, seven hours, three daily) and Varna (14 lv, four hours, three
daily).
